From ae5a7149b476ce5510910935809f5be2680d5231 Mon Sep 17 00:00:00 2001 From: Joe McGill Date: Tue, 2 Feb 2021 15:26:13 +0000 Subject: [PATCH] Media: Make filename checks less strict in 'wp_image_src_get_dimensions'. This modifies the check for full size files so that only the basename is compared with the image `src` to avoid misses whenever the `src` path has been modified. Props ianmjones. Fixes: #52417. git-svn-id: https://develop.svn.wordpress.org/trunk@50144 602fd350-edb4-49c9-b593-d223f7449a82 --- src/wp-includes/media.php |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/src/wp-includes/media.php b/src/wp-includes/media.php index 088e6868c7..ea8ca0b68c 100644 --- a/src/wp-includes/media.php +++ b/src/wp-includes/media.php @@ -1604,7 +1604,7 @@ function wp_image_src_get_dimensions( $image_src, $image_meta, $attachment_id = // Is it a full size image? if ( isset( $image_meta['file'] ) && - strpos( $image_src, $image_meta['file'] ) !== false + strpos( $image_src, wp_basename( $image_meta['file'] ) ) !== false ) { $dimensions = array( (int) $image_meta['width'],